Description

With the solar panel that encapsulation frame assembles
Technical field
This utility model relates to a kind of solar panel assembled with encapsulation frame, a kind of solar panel using novel encapsulated frame to encapsulate specifically, belongs to solar panel Novel frame encapsulation technology field.
Background technology
In prior art, material for packaged glass lamination solar panel is generally aluminum matter frame, the technique adopting extrudate processing is fabricated by, and the later stage adopts the mode of surface anodization to increase its attractive in appearance and weatherability, is equipped with the package frame of joint angle code character squarely in encapsulation process.Along with the development manufactured with processing technique and progress, this class wrapper aluminum frame is also in continuous improvement, to reach saving packaging cost, conveniently encapsulate production, to be beneficial to the purpose encapsulating product maintenance of doing over again, reduce, different manufacturing process to cost, produce, do over again, safeguard different effect, so using the encapsulation aluminum frame of different designs and manufacture processing can the use of solar panel be also not quite similar, the solar panel of novel encapsulated frame encapsulation is used to arise at the historic moment.
Summary of the invention
The purpose of this utility model is in that to overcome above-mentioned weak point, thus providing a kind of solar panel assembled with encapsulation frame, this encapsulation frame can make solar panel encapsulation more firm, manufactures easy to use, improves service life and the serviceability of solar panel.
According to the technical scheme that this utility model provides, the solar panel assembled with encapsulation frame includes solar panel and multiple end to end aluminum frame and for connecting the corner brace of adjacent two aluminum frames, it is characterized in that: aluminum frame both ends are provided with corner brace slot, two bending parts of corner brace are respectively protruding in the corner brace slot of adjacent two aluminum frames, it is achieved the connection of adjacent two aluminum frames;It is provided with cell panel mounting groove inside aluminum frame, by solar panel mounting groove, multiple solar panels is installed;Bottom solar panel mounting groove, frid is provided with corner brace draw-in groove, and corner brace bending part is provided with tooth-shape structure, and corner brace bending part stretches in corner brace slot, and tooth-shape structure snaps in corner brace draw-in groove, it is achieved fixing of corner brace, is provided with solid glue groove outside aluminum frame;Aluminum frame lower surface is provided with spilled water hole, and aluminum frame lateral surface is provided with drain tank.
Further, multiple end to end aluminum frames connect formation rectangle, and multiple aluminum frames include long limit aluminum frame and minor face aluminum frame, and the length dimension of long limit aluminum frame is more than the length dimension of minor face aluminum frame.
Further, the left and right end face of corner brace slot is provided with the corner brace locating piece of protrusion, is capable of being accurately positioned of corner brace docking by corner brace locating piece.
Further, Gu be provided with solid glue muscle inside glue groove.
Further, spilled water hole is circular.
Further, drain tank is strip.
Compared with the prior art this utility model has the advantage that
This utility model simple in construction, compact, reasonable, manufacture processing simple, solid glue groove devises solid glue muscle, increase straight line intensity and the life-time service stability of extrusion profile;In corner brace slot, devise corner brace locating piece, increase contact surface, it is possible to be effectively engaged with the equilateral profile of tooth of corner brace and do not rock;Aluminum frame devises spilled water hole and drain tank, the sluicing of big yield is without hindrance, in use effectively discharge the water inlet of lowermost end, it is to avoid produce soaked phenomenon, considerably increase the service life of solar panel.

Detailed description of the invention
This utility model will be further described in conjunction with the embodiment in accompanying drawing below:
As shown in Fig. 1 ~ 4, this utility model mainly includes solar panel and multiple end to end aluminum frame 1 and for connecting the corner brace 2 of adjacent two aluminum frames 1, aluminum frame 1 both ends are provided with corner brace slot 3, two bending parts of corner brace 2 are respectively protruding in the corner brace slot 3 of adjacent two aluminum frames 1, it is achieved the connection of adjacent two aluminum frames 1.
As it is shown on figure 3, the left and right end face of described corner brace slot 3 is provided with the corner brace locating piece 6 of protrusion, it is capable of being accurately positioned of corner brace 2 docking by corner brace locating piece 6, it is ensured that flushing of encapsulating face.
It is provided with cell panel mounting groove 4 inside aluminum frame 1, by cell panel mounting groove 4, multiple solar panel 12 is installed.As shown in Figure 4, bottom solar panel 12 mounting groove 4, frid is provided with corner brace draw-in groove 8.As it is shown on figure 3, corner brace 2 bending part is provided with tooth-shape structure 9, corner brace 2 bending part stretches in corner brace slot 3, and tooth-shape structure 9 snaps in corner brace draw-in groove 8, it is achieved fixing of corner brace 2, thus ensureing the intensity of package frame.
Solid glue groove 5 it is provided with outside aluminum frame 1, Gu for smearing the sealing silica gel of encapsulation aluminum frame 1 in glue groove 5.Gu be provided with solid glue muscle 7 inside glue groove 5, Gu glue muscle 7 ensure that sealing silica gel not easily disengages after parching.
As shown in Figure 4, aluminum frame 1 lower surface is provided with the spilled water hole 10 of circle, and spilled water hole 10 can allow the hydrops in aluminum frame 1 excrete out.
Aluminum frame 1 lateral surface is provided with the drain tank 11 of strip, and drain tank 11 can allow the hydrops in aluminum frame 1 notch discharge.
In embodiment as shown in Figure 1 and 2, multiple end to end aluminum frames 1 connect formation rectangle, and multiple aluminum frames 1 include long limit aluminum frame 1A and minor face aluminum frame 1B, the length dimension of the long limit aluminum frame 1A length dimension more than minor face aluminum frame 1B.
